I have written to
Sir C. Mitchell inviting him to recommend a suitable
Straits Settlements officer to you for the vacant
post of Assistant Registrar General, and I may mention that
in suggesting this course
I have anticipated what
I had myself intended to propose in the event of my previous recommendations meeting with your approval.
As it is desirable that the officer selected should,
if possible, take
up the duties early next month, I have requested Sir C. Mitchell to communicate his recommendation to
you by telegram, if such a course is
feasible
